Joiners have a big job to focus on and are specialised at what they do. Their job often calls for a precise eye for detail and precision workmanship. Joiners work with wood and they must be able to design, construct, fit fixtures, and fittings of all types. Joiners even make furniture and their skills are needed in construction, carpentry, boat building and lots more. It’s an old form of trade, and back then, fixtures were solely made with wood and no metal used. Today it follows the same trade, despite being able to branch out into other trades.
